No casualties have been reported following the earthquake, Xinhua news agency reported.

The quake was recorded in Nyainrong county with epicentre at a depth of about five kilometres.

Chamdoi, Nyainrong Communist Party of China chief, said no humans or livestock casualties were reported. No homes have been damaged.

"The tremor only lasted for seconds," he said.

Located about 4,700 metres above the sea level, Nyainrong has a population of around 20,000.
